Ingrid Bergman, born Karlebo, was a Swedish film crew member, had a BA, and was the fifth wife of Ingmar Bergman. Ingrid Bergman was born on January 17, 1930 in Stockholm, Stockholms län, Sweden as Ingrid Karlebo. She is known for her work on Fanny e Alexander (1982), Sonata de Outono (1978) and Da Vida das Marionetes (1980). She was married to Ingmar Bergman and Jan-Carl von Rosen. She died on May 20, 1995.
